CLACTON students put maths into action at an education workshop.

Youngsters from Clacton Coastal Academy were invited to take part in a series of challenges at the annual Sunday Times Festival of Education in Berkshire.

The students put theirs maths skills to the test in practical engineering tasks.

They had the chance to use state-of-the-art surveying equipment and use 3D modelling software.

Challenges were set by Class Of Your Own, an organisation which runs a design engineer curriculum currently studied by students at the Clacton school.

It was set up to encourage youngsters to consider a career in the construction industry.
